    Blue Lagoon Resources Inc. engages in the acquisition, exploration, and evaluation of mineral properties in Canada. It primarily explores for gold deposits. The company holds 100% interests in the Dome Mountain project covering an area of 22,000 hectares located in the town of Smithers, northwest British Columbia. It also holds interest in the Pellaire gold project, which consists of 13 contiguous claims covering an area of 7119.69 hectares located in the Chilcotin range of south-central British Columbia. In addition, the company holds the Big Onion project, that includes 15 contiguous mineral claims covering an area of 4,810 hectares in northwest British Columbia. The company was formerly known as Blue Lagoon Capital Inc. and changed its name to Blue Lagoon Resources Inc. in December 2018. Blue Lagoon Resources Inc. was incorporated in 2017 and is based in Vancouver, Canada.
